What is a Mix Parlay?

A mix parlay is a type of bet in which a gambler combines two or more wagers into one single bet, covering multiple sports or events. The primary advantage of this approach is that it offers a higher payout compared to placing each bet separately. However, there's a key stipulation: all selections must win for the parlay to succeed. If even one selection loses, the entire bet is lost, making understanding the risks essential.

Managing Your Bankroll Effectively

Bankroll management is vital for sustaining long-term betting success. Here are some key principles:

  • Set Limits: Determine how much you're willing to risk and never exceed that amount.
  • Bet Sizing: Use a consistent percentage of your bankroll for each bet, typically between 1-5%.
  • Keep Records: Maintain a detailed log of your bets to assess your performance and adjust your strategy accordingly.

Overextending with Too Many Picks

One of the most significant mistakes bettors make is including too many selections in their mix parlays. While it may be tempting to chase higher payouts, the risk of losing increases exponentially with each additional wager. Stick to a manageable number of picks, typically between two to five.
